From: Ian Jackson Date: Sat, 20 Jan 2018 20:12:04 +0000 (+0000) Subject: fairphone-case: wip ButtonPlan X-Git-Url: http://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?a=commitdiff_plain;h=352c298cba16a30f2f9ddd1a7f1588e13d154ec4;p=reprap-play.git fairphone-case: wip ButtonPlan Signed-off-by: Ian Jackson --- diff --git a/fairphone-case.scad b/fairphone-case.scad index 81d2dfd..401f9fc 100644 --- a/fairphone-case.scad +++ b/fairphone-case.scad @@ -75,14 +75,14 @@ lpp11 = [ lpp10[0], epp5[1] + lid_gap_z ]; lpp12 = [ epp4[0] + lid_lip, lpp11[1] ]; lpp13 = [ lpp12[0], lpp12[1] + lid_lip ]; -bppM = epp4 + [0,1] * lid_gap_z; +bppM = epp4 + [0,5]; bppN = [ 0.5 * (epp0[0] + epp4[0]), bppM[1] ]; bppR = [ bppN[0] + lid_buttoncover_gap, -button_cutout_depth ]; bppS = [ epp1[0], bppR[1] ]; bppQ = [ bppM[0], bppR[1] - lid_buttoncover_overlap ]; bppP = bppQ + [0,1] * lid_buttoncover_gap; bppO = [ bppN[0], bppP[1] ]; -bppL = lpp10 + [1,0]; +bppL = lpp10 + [5,0]; bppK = [ bppL[0], bppN[1] ]; bppJ = [ bppN[0], bppL[1] ]; @@ -130,7 +130,7 @@ module LidEdgeProfile(){ module ButtonCoverProfile(){ intersection(){ polygon([ bppM, bppP, bppO, bppJ, bppL, bppK ]); - *hull(){ + hull(){ EdgeProfile(); LidEdgeProfile(); }